Establishment of a Lectin Microarray for the Analysis of Body Fluid Cells and Its Application

Abstract
The technology of lectin microarrays was established for catching cells automatically, cells were extracted from peripheral blood, pleural fluid and ascitic fluid of cancer patients and labeled by AO (acridine orange), and cells were bounded on the slide by the affinity interaction between the lectins on the slide and the glycans on the cell surface, bound cells were directly detected by a laser fluorescence scanner and observed under microscope after stain with HE or immunochemistry reactions. Flow cytometry was used to analyze the specificity of lectin microarray. The consequence oi experiment indicated that the lectin microarray can automatically catch malignant cells extracted from body fluid, and the profile of glycome of the cell surface can be obtained. A relatively low number of cells (the liminal concentration is 1 × 10~4)is require and the lectin microarray have good specificity. Hence the lectin microarray can be used to clinical analysis of cancer cells and provides a novel strategy for studying profiling changes of the cell surface glycome on tumor metastasis.关键词
